We have this problem periodically. What we are seeing is premature aborts from R:Base, 
or Windows screens of death, not being logged off the files on the server. The phantom 
sessions need to be closed on the server to free the file locks. 

We have not yet found any way to automate this.

>AFAIK that won't work if you are staying connected in multiuser mode. �You
>have to do the following:
>
>DISCONNECT
>SET MULTI OFF
>CONNECT dbname
>RELOAD new_dbname
>DISCONNECT
>DELETE dbname.rb?
>REN new_dbname.rb? dbname.rb?
>
>It sounds like you are staying connected in multiuser mode. �If you are
>connected with MULTI set to OFF and still having this problem then it is
>probably a situation where locks placed by SHARE, or its equivalent in your
>system, are not getting released so that the file cannot be deleted.

>>RBase 6.5++
>>
>>We've had a couple of post on this one and I am still trying to nail it down.
>>
>>In my Reload code I make sure that only one user is using our multi user
>>app by attempting to Set Multi Off, and then if Reload has no errors:
>>
>>Disconnect
>>Delete old_dbname.rb?
>>Rename new_dbname.rb? old_dbname.rb?
>>Connect old_dbname
>>....
>> 
>>And, I get:
>>
>>-ERROR- Cannot delete connected database. (2078)
>>Failed renaming .... Etc.
>>
>>If the user doing the Reload is the only user, then why doesn't Disconnect
>>work? I can check there is no error on the Disconnect command. (I'm
>>assuming the next command won't be executed until all modifications are
>>writing to disk and the data base is closed, but that may not be the case.)
